本文主要总结用QFileDialog类打开一个文件地址。通过点击浏览按钮,探出浏览对话框,然后选取目标文件。
QString directory = QFileDialog::getOpenFileName(
this,
tr("选择数据恢复文件"),
fileDirectoryLEdt->text(),
"(*.img);;All files(*.*)");
if (!directory.isEmpty())
{
fileDirectoryLEdt->setText(directory);
qDebug() << directory;
}
1.2效果图如下所示:
参考内容:
https://blog.csdn.net/haozhao_blog/article/details/38989697(重点参考)